DEVELOPING THE CHILDREN'S VERSION
It was clear that the language used to describe the 5 Best Practices of Legacy Leadership® for adults would not be appropriate for children. The words have, therefore, been adapted for suitable use with children of limited vocabulary and understanding. Ideally, the whole program, when completed, will have information about stepping up the language for each age group, so that eventually the adult version will be taught - most likely around Junior High age. What is included here, however, is intended for third grade through sixth grade. We believe that third grade children (ages 9-10 usually) are ready for the concepts presented in Legacy Leadership®. They are still of the age where innocence has not yet been replaced by the "I already know everything" attitude. They are eager to learn, very bright, and catch on quickly to concepts. They are also learning and using new skills everyday, including rationalization, creative thinking and problem solving.
